Company Overview
XM is part of the XM Group, a collection of regulated online brokers. The company operates under several entities, ensuring it adheres to strict regulatory standards globally:
- Trading Point of Financial Instruments Ltd: Established in 2009, regulated by the Cyprus Securities and Exchange Commission (CySec 120/10).
- Trading Point of Financial Instruments Pty Ltd: Established in 2015, regulated by the Australian Securities and Investments Commission (ASIC 443670).
- XM Global: Established in 2017, regulated by the International Financial Services Commission (IFSC 000261/158).
- Trading Point MENA Limited: Established in 2019, regulated by the Dubai Financial Services Authority (DFSA F003484).
XM boasts over 1.5 million clients from 196 countries, reflecting its global reach and trusted reputation.

Trading Platforms
XM supports two of the most popular trading platforms globally: MetaTrader 4 (MT4) and MetaTrader 5 (MT5). Both platforms are available on Windows, Mac, Android, and iOS, providing flexibility and convenience for traders.

MT4 Features:
- Over 100 instruments including Forex, CFDs, and Futures.
- Spreads as low as 1 pip.
- Full EA (Expert Advisor) functionality.
- One-click trading and comprehensive technical analysis tools.
MT5 Features:
- Additional order types such as ‘Fill or Kill’ and ‘Immediate or Cancel’.
- Over 79 analytical tools for technical and fundamental analysis.
Mobile Trading:
XM offers robust mobile trading apps for both MT4 and MT5 on Android and Apple devices, allowing traders to manage their portfolios on-the-go with real-time charts and analysis tools.

Assets and Markets
XM offers a diverse range of financial instruments:
- Forex: Over 55 currency pairs, including major, minor, and exotic pairs.
- Stocks: Access to more than 1,200 stocks from 17 different national equity markets.
- Commodities: Includes 8 soft commodities and 5 energies, such as natural gas and crude oil.
- Precious Metals: Gold and silver trading options.
- Equity Indices: 18 major global equity indices.
Trading Hours
XM operates in line with global Forex market hours, offering trading opportunities from Sunday 22:05 GMT to Friday 21:50 GMT. The busiest trading periods are during the overlap of the London and New York sessions, providing high liquidity and tighter spreads.
